Compression and Distension

Compression

Compression noun - The act or process of reducing the size or volume of something by or as if by pressing.
Usage example: the compression of a long, complicated story into a two-hour movie is never easy

Distension is an antonym for compression.

Distension

Distension noun - The act of expanding by pressure from within.

Compression is an antonym for distension in topics: increase, enlargement, growth.
